Overview
Robinhood, initially popularized as a commission-free stock trading platform, has expanded into the cryptocurrency market, offering an easy-to-use interface for buying and selling a selection of cryptocurrencies. It is particularly known for catering to a younger demographic and first-time investors with its simple and intuitive app.
Features & Functionality
- Streamlined Trading: Offers a straightforward platform for trading a limited range of cryptocurrencies.
- Commission-Free Trading: No commission fees on crypto trades, appealing to cost-conscious traders.
- Instant Deposits: Provides quick access to funds for trading.
- Mobile-First Approach: The platform is designed primarily for mobile users, focusing on simplicity and ease of use.
User Interface & Design
Robinhood’s interface is minimalist and user-friendly, making it particularly appealing to beginners and those who prefer a straightforward trading experience without the complexity of traditional crypto exchanges.
Pricing and Fees
Robinhood is known for its commission-free model, though it’s important to note that the spread (the difference between the buy and sell price) may be wider than on specialized crypto exchanges.
Pros & Cons
Pros:
- Simple and intuitive platform, ideal for beginners.
- Commission-free trading makes it an attractive option for casual traders.
- Provides an easy entry point for stock traders expanding into cryptocurrencies.
Cons:
- Limited selection of cryptocurrencies compared to larger crypto exchanges.
- Lacks advanced trading features and tools for in-depth crypto analysis.
- The simplicity of the app may not satisfy the needs of more experienced crypto traders.
Comparisons with Alternatives
Compared to dedicated cryptocurrency exchanges like Binance or Coinbase, Robinhood offers a more limited trading experience with fewer crypto options and basic features. However, its simplicity and commission-free model are attractive to new traders.
Verdict & Recommendations
Robinhood is recommended for those new to cryptocurrency trading or for existing Robinhood users looking to diversify into crypto without the need for complex trading tools. It is especially suitable for casual, low-volume traders.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: Can you withdraw cryptocurrencies from Robinhood to a private wallet?
A: Historically, Robinhood did not allow for the withdrawal of cryptocurrencies to external wallets, though plans to enable such features have been announced.
Q: Is Robinhood a good platform for day trading cryptocurrencies?
A: While Robinhood can be used for cryptocurrency trading, the lack of advanced tools and real-time data might limit its effectiveness for serious day traders.
